How much longer are items going to not be visible in your inventory?
I use certain sites that tell me the over all value of my inventory but it isn't able to calculate it due to the recent update where items you buy or trade don't show up for 10 days or something.

Any clue how much longer this is going to be and if there is any news on a fix?

citing patch notes:
  • Purchased and traded Counter-Strike items will not be visible to other users who view your Steam Inventory for 10 days
